Calculate your freelance rate in Canada
Estimate a sustainable freelance hourly and day rate in Canadian dollars using your own income, cost and capacity assumptions.
(income goal + business costs) x (1 + reserve) / annual billable hours
How to use this calculator in Canada
Use this calculator when pricing independent work for Canadian clients or planning a move into self-employment. Enter annual goals in CAD and use billable time that leaves room for administration, sales and time away from client delivery.
The starting amounts are an illustrative, editable scenario. They are not official statistics, salary data or a recommended rate for Canada.
How to interpret the result
The result is a gross planning baseline in CAD. Compare it with evidence from your specialty, experience, client type and project responsibility before quoting.
Illustrative Canadian scenario
A CAD 95,000 income goal, CAD 12,000 in annual costs, a 25% reserve and 1,150 billable hours produces an editable business-rate scenario rather than a Canadian market average.
Limitations
This calculator does not estimate Canadian income tax, sales taxes, provincial rules, insurance, benefits or business-registration obligations. Verify those separately with current official sources and qualified professionals.
